sylvain 02/05/02 13:20:00
Modified: src/java/org/apache/cocoon/components/treeprocessor Tag:
cocoon_2_0_3_branch
AbstractProcessingNodeBuilder.java
Log:
Fix ClassCastException reported by Horst Rutter ([EMAIL PROTECTED])
Revision Changes Path
No revision
No revision
1.2.2.1 +3 -2
xml-cocoon2/src/java/org/apache/cocoon/components/treeprocessor/AbstractProcessingNodeBuilder.java
Index: AbstractProcessingNodeBuilder.java
===================================================================
RCS file:
/home/cvs/xml-cocoon2/src/java/org/apache/cocoon/components/treeprocessor/AbstractProcessingNodeBuilder.java,v
retrieving revision 1.2
retrieving revision 1.2.2.1
diff -u -r1.2 -r1.2.2.1
--- AbstractProcessingNodeBuilder.java 17 Mar 2002 21:55:22 -0000 1.2
+++ AbstractProcessingNodeBuilder.java 2 May 2002 20:19:59 -0000 1.2.2.1
@@ -64,7 +64,7 @@
/**
*
* @author <a href="mailto:[EMAIL PROTECTED]">Sylvain Wallez</a>
- * @version CVS $Id: AbstractProcessingNodeBuilder.java,v 1.2 2002/03/17 21:55:22
sylvain Exp $
+ * @version CVS $Id: AbstractProcessingNodeBuilder.java,v 1.2.2.1 2002/05/02
20:19:59 sylvain Exp $
*/
@@ -103,9 +103,10 @@
for (int i = 0; i < children.length; i++) {
Configuration child = children[i];
if (true) { // FIXME : check namespace
+ String name = child.getAttribute("name");
String value = child.getAttribute("value");
try {
- params.put(child.getAttribute("name"),
MapStackResolver.getResolver(value));
+ params.put(MapStackResolver.getResolver(name),
MapStackResolver.getResolver(value));
} catch(PatternException pe) {
String msg = "Invalid pattern '" + value + " at " +
child.getLocation();
getLogger().error(msg, pe);
----------------------------------------------------------------------
In case of troubles, e-mail: [EMAIL PROTECTED]
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]